Re: Question for all that are not going to upgrade to Direct
The only issue I see there is it will restore everything as of the date when the image was originally made. You can't pick and choose what you want to restore from a cloned image.
So if you make the image today and you restore it a year from now, anything created during that time will be lost. Like emails, software updates, security updates, new software installs, and so on.
You would have to do image clones on a regular basis to stay as current as possible.

Re: Question for all that are not going to upgrade to Direct
I switched to DaVinci Resolve which is free and which is much more efficient than any other editing software. This product has the advantage of processing the entire publishing chain : editing, titling, audio, color calibration and many features in real 3D. Its Fusion module can be compared to the functions of After Effects. On Internet we can find a lot of tutorials which show very interesting productions. It's widely used in the cinematographic industry.
